The Quiet Machine Behind the Noise

The first time I came across OpenLedger, I honestly thought it was just another AI-meets-crypto experiment trying to ride two trends at the same time. Lately, the market feels flooded with projects promising to “revolutionize” artificial intelligence with blockchain, and after hearing the same pitch over and over again, I’ve become naturally skeptical. Everyone talks about decentralization, ownership, agents, infrastructure, data liquidity — but very few explain why any of it actually matters in real life.
Still, something about OpenLedger kept pulling me back. Maybe it was the wording around monetizing data, models, and AI agents. Or maybe it was because the idea sounded strangely simple beneath all the buzzwords. I kept thinking about how AI today is being built on top of an invisible economy that most people never see. Massive companies collect data from users, train models on that data, and then turn those models into billion-dollar businesses. The people contributing value — whether knowingly or unknowingly — rarely benefit from it.
And that’s where OpenLedger started to make more sense to me.
The deeper I looked, the more I realized the project isn’t really trying to create “another blockchain.” It’s trying to build a marketplace for intelligence itself. That sounds dramatic at first, but the idea becomes clearer when I slow down and think about it in human terms. Imagine someone creates a useful AI model for healthcare, finance, gaming, or education. Right now, distributing and monetizing that model usually depends on centralized platforms. The same goes for data providers or developers building AI agents. Everything flows upward toward large companies with infrastructure and reach.
OpenLedger seems to ask a different question: what if AI became an open economy instead of a closed ecosystem?
That question stayed in my head longer than I expected.
I started imagining a future where data contributors, developers, and even autonomous AI agents could all interact inside a shared network where ownership and rewards are transparent. Instead of AI being controlled by a handful of giant corporations, maybe smaller builders could actually participate in the value creation process. Maybe intelligence itself becomes liquid, tradable, and collaborative.
But then another part of my brain immediately pushed back.
Because crypto has always been very good at selling visions of the future.
I’ve seen countless projects describe themselves as “infrastructure for the next era,” only to disappear once the hype cycle cools down. In bull markets, narratives spread faster than products. AI is the hottest narrative right now, and every blockchain suddenly wants to become an AI chain. Investors chase keywords before they chase fundamentals. One week it’s metaverse, then gaming, then real-world assets, and now AI agents are everywhere. Sometimes I wonder if the market actually believes in these ideas or if people are simply afraid of missing the next explosion.
That fear creates strange psychology.
I can already imagine traders buying OPEN not because they deeply understand the ecosystem, but because they think AI tokens will become the next major category. And honestly, maybe they’re right. Markets don’t always move based on utility in the short term. They move on momentum, attention, and collective imagination. If enough people believe AI blockchains matter, capital flows in regardless of whether adoption has arrived yet.
But eventually reality catches up.
That’s the part I always come back to when exploring projects like OpenLedger. Building a real decentralized AI economy sounds incredibly ambitious. It’s not just a technical challenge. It’s a behavioral challenge too. Developers need incentives to build there. Users need reasons to trust it. Companies need motivation to participate in open systems instead of protecting their own silos. Even the idea of “owning” data sounds good philosophically, but most users historically trade privacy for convenience without thinking twice.
So I keep asking myself: can OpenLedger truly change that behavior, or is it idealism colliding with human nature?
At the same time, I can’t deny that the timing feels important. AI is evolving faster than most people can process. Models are becoming more capable every few months. Agents are beginning to perform tasks independently. Entire industries are quietly preparing for automation while the public still treats AI like a novelty. If there was ever a moment for new infrastructure to emerge around AI ownership and coordination, it would probably be now.
And maybe that’s why OpenLedger feels interesting despite the uncertainty. It doesn’t just pitch faster transactions or another DeFi ecosystem. It taps into a deeper tension that’s growing beneath the surface of technology itself: who owns intelligence in the future?
That question feels bigger than crypto.
Because if AI becomes one of the most valuable resources in the world, then the systems controlling access to it become incredibly powerful. Right now, that power is concentrated. OpenLedger appears to be betting that decentralization can redistribute at least part of that value back toward builders, contributors, and networks instead of corporations alone.
I don’t know if that vision fully works yet. Maybe the infrastructure arrives too early. Maybe regulation slows things down. Maybe users never care enough about decentralization to leave centralized AI platforms. Or maybe, years from now, we’ll look back and realize these early AI blockchains were laying the groundwork for an entirely new digital economy hiding in plain sight.
That uncertainty is probably what makes the project fascinating to me.
Because the more I think about OpenLedger, the less it feels like a simple crypto token and the more it feels like a philosophical experiment disguised as infrastructure. It’s asking whether intelligence can become something open, shared, and economically collaborative rather than privately controlled.
And honestly, I still don’t know the answer.
But maybe that’s the real reason projects like this matter — not because they guarantee success, but because they force us to confront a future that’s approaching much faster than we expected.
